Iffah Umairah Md Farid is an Associate in Clyde & Co’s London office. Iffah specialises in insurance and reinsurance disputes with a focus on international arbitration arising from the Bermuda Form. Iffah has experience acting on behalf of global (re)insurers in the London and Lloyd’s markets, the United States, and Bermuda, and has a particular focus on complex, high-value coverage disputes relating to product liability (including pharmaceutical products and medical devices), mass torts (including climate change-related claims), and excess liability claims.
In addition to this Iffah also advises and supports clients on general coverage investigations, and publishing various articles on litigation trends and class action suits in the United States, with a particular focus on climate change litigation across various states.
Experience
Acting for Bermuda-based excess liability insurer clients on an arbitration involving a high-value property damage claim and various different types of underlying liability claims.
Acting for liability insurers in relation to mass litigation arising from the US Opioids Epidemic.
Providing coverage advice on climate-change related claim notifications in relation to claims-made follow form policies.
Acting for Bermuda-based excess liability insurers in relation to a complex product liability claim relating to medical devices.
Advising excess liability insurers in relation to climate change litigation trends and providing insight on major class-action suits based in the US (i.e. hair relaxer litigation).
Acting for excess liability insurers in relation to claims arising from an oil spill in California.
